They went back to the Boston College well with William Moore (remember Dean Letourneau a year ago and Oskar Jellvik before that as well, etc.) at No. 51, which was one of my favorite picks of Round 2. Moore’s skating needs to improve, and he needs to fill out his frame and play a little harder at times, but he has made progress on the former and the latter, and the muscle should eventually come. He’s also a talented, smart player who I know is going to put in the work. I think he’s capable of becoming a high-end college player as an upperclassman if he hits some development checkpoints.
